Martha Sutton Thorburn

MARTHA SUTTON THORBURN, 76 of Gainesville, Georgia passed away on Saturday, November 17th, 2012 at North East Georgia Medical Center.

She is survived by her daughter Lydia Elizabeth Thorburn; son Robert (Lars) Lawrence Thorburn; daughter Laura Irene Thorburn-Gundlach, her husband David Thorburn-Gundlach; granddaughters Madison Ashley Thorburn-Gundlach & Quindlyn Olivia Thorburn-Gundlach.

Martha Thorburn was a loving wife, mother, grandmother, sister and friend. The greatest times in her life were spending time with her family and friends. She enjoyed playing at the beach, traveling through the North Georgia mountains, working in Real Estate, long vacation trips, singing, fine dining, chocolate chip cookies, telling stories, decorating, stylish clothes, musicals, and ghost stories. Her husband, Bob, who passed away in April of 2011, was the love of her life. They met on a blind date and it was love at first sight. They worked together, loved together, and raised a wonderful loving family together. She enjoyed working with her daughter Lydia at the radio stations. She enjoyed listening to the original music of her daughter Laura and her son Lars and watching them perform in their various bands, whether marching in school or in groups with which they performed on stage. Her granddaughters Madison and Quindlyn were the light of her life. Mom really enjoyed watching her kids, son-in-law David, and grand kids have fun on the lake whether it was Lake Carroll, Lake Burton, or Lake Lanier. The sounds of their laughter and giggling just made her smile.

Dad brought Mom into broadcasting and spent many happy years working in radio. However, she wasn't just a successful broadcaster, she was an artist, singer, and actress. After the move to Atlanta she became a real estate agent. She loved watching houses being built and showing those houses to prospective buyers. She then worked again with her husband's media brokerage firm in The Thorburn Company. However, Mom's was most happy in her main occupation as wife, mother, grandmother, and friend.

Martha Sutton Thorburn who loved and was loved a lot.
